1989 El Dorado electrical gremlin
Last year the dash gauges and DIC in my 1989 El Dorado flickered a few times and then died. I have been working through parts trying to figure it out, and have hit a wall.
Checked: all fuses and underwood relays.
Replaced: alternator, central power supply, BCM (reused old PROM)
I really don't want to pull the cluster, but I do have an untested spare that came with the car. Outside of that, any good ideas of something I missed that may be causing the issue? I'm really hoping for something stupid simple. Car is running great outside of that. Only has around 78k miles and is sentimental so I don't mind throwing some parts and DIY labor at it.
